Lasippa tiga, the Malayan lascar, is an Indomalayan butterfly of the family Nymphalidae. It was first described by Frederic Moore in 1858. The larva feeds on Cratoxylon species.
Subspecies
• Lasippa tiga tiga Java • Lasippa tiga camboja (Moore, 1879) Assam to Thailand, Langkawi • Lasippa tiga siaka (Moore, 1881) Peninsular Malaya, Sumatra • Lasippa tiga niasana (Fruhstorfer, 1900) Nias • Lasippa tiga siberuta (Corbet, 1942) Mentawai == References ==
